Mangaluru, May 17: Former minister and MLA UT Khader said that nobody should indulge in bohemianism and create law and order problem in the name of celebration.
Responding to some untoward incidents where some houses and prayer halls were damaged during the victory celebrations in some places of Dakshina Kannada district, Khader said that he has already discussed with the senior police officers of the district and asked the police to provide police security to those who are under panic, he said.
People in the district should not led their ears to any kind of rumors, he said appealing the public cooperation to ensure law and order situation.

Latur (PTI): A minor girl was allegedly kidnapped and raped by an 18-year-old man in Latur, leading to the arrest of the main accused and owners of two cafes where the crime occurred on December 4, police said on Saturday.
Police traced the girl within hours of registering the complaint. The accused, identified as Rihan Gulab Shaikh, was arrested based on the girl's complaint. Two others are owners of two cafes where the crime occurred, police said.
Police registered a case under various sections of the Bharatiya Nyay Sanhita (BNS), POCSO Act, and the Prevention of Atrocities Act, an official said.
